As a Senior Production Engineer at Instructure, Inc., you will play a critical role in ensuring the reliability, performance, and scalability of our educational technology platforms. You will be a key contributor to our SRE team, focusing on proactive system health, incident response, automation, and continuous improvement of our infrastructure and applications.

What you will do
  • Design, implement, and maintain highly available and scalable infrastructure for Instructure's core products.

  • Develop and deploy automation tools and scripts to streamline operational tasks, improve efficiency, and reduce manual intervention.

  • Monitor system performance, identify bottlenecks, and implement solutions to optimize resource utilization and user experience.

  • Participate in on-call rotations to provide 24/7 support for production systems, troubleshooting and resolving complex incidents quickly and effectively.

  • Collaborate with development teams to ensure new features and services are designed for reliability, performance, and operability.

  • Conduct root cause analysis for production incidents, implement preventative measures, and document findings.

  • Contribute to the continuous improvement of our SRE practices, tooling, and processes.

  • Mentor junior engineers and share expertise within the team and across the organization.

  • Evaluate and recommend new technologies and solutions to enhance our infrastructure and operational capabilities.

What you will need to know/have
  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field, or equivalent practical experience.

  • 5+ years of experience in a Production Engineering, Site Reliability Engineering (SRE), or DevOps role.

  • Strong proficiency in at least one scripting language (e.g., Python, Go, Ruby, Bash).

  • Extensive experience with cloud platforms (e.g., AWS, Azure, GCP), including deep knowledge of services like EC2, S3, RDS, Kubernetes, Lambda.

  • Solid understanding of infrastructure-as-code principles and tools (e.g., Terraform, CloudFormation, Ansible).

  • Demonstrated experience with containerization technologies (e.g., Docker, Kubernetes).

  • Proficiency in monitoring and alerting systems (e.g., Prometheus, Grafana, New Relic, Datadog).

  • Strong understanding of networking concepts, distributed systems, and database technologies.

  •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to troubleshoot complex issues under pressure.

  • Strong communication and collaboration skills, with the ability to work effectively with cross-functional teams.

  • Experience with continuous integration and continuous deployment (CI/CD) pipelines.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
